rxnotec, thanks for sharing this. I'm ordering a cover tomorrow for my 6.2. Is there any additional hardware required?

Posted

rxnotec, thanks for sharing this. I'm ordering a cover tomorrow for my 6.2. Is there any additional hardware required?

No it should be already there. There are a couple posts sticking up towards the front end part of the intake manifold it just snaps down on to and two pockets on the intake manifold cover in the back. I did not need any additional hardware other than changing the badge out from Caddilac to a chevrolet badge which are from the Cruze engine covers.

Seems to "runs good."   I'm about $1200 away from having: -a rebuilt injector ($300) -a new cat ($250) -a new cat back exhaust (OE style) ($300) -a new AC compressor ($200) -AC refrigerant charge ($150)   In theory, this should rectify the obvious detracting issues from its value and operability. Cold AC with a non-squeaking AC pulley both sounds and feels good. An exhaust that isn't cut/hacked in 17 different places and doesn't vibrate on a crossmember would make it sound and feel less janky. A working cat would help the stink, and will save the earth, but *if and only if* the fuel system is working properly, which would also address the intermittent "rich" CEL.   Heard a good one... CEL for "Rich condition" means you haven't spent enough money on the truck lately, and it's letting you know.   Rebuilding the injector would seem to be the most important part. Replacing the cat would be secondary. I don't think mine is plugged or overly restricted, but it might be a little restricted? I have no good way to tell other than seat of the pants feel. I hate the smell.   The current theory is I have a rich idle problem: A bad fuel pressure regulator, or a leaking injector(s) being the highest probabilities. I already replaced the FPR but that doesn't mean its replacement isn't also bad. It was a new part from Dorman, but the packaging looked like it had been sitting on a shelf for 20 years.   This is the (single) upstream O2 sensor shown at idle. I'm getting a lot of "rich" it seems. Sometimes it stays high like that and doesn't drop down. That makes me think it's processing injector leaks or a partially stuck open injector.     Other times it looks like this. Nice oscillations between rich and lean, which is what I think it should be. Under load and at speed, the oscillations are nice and tight and uniform looking, high and low.     Fuel trims suggest the PCM is compensating pretty hard at idle to pull fuel out. But it's not enough to trip a CEL. Something about slowing to a stop: brake vaccum booster, EGR, or the EVAP purge is delayed, or there's pooled fuel in the intake again that's draining into a cylinder is enough to set the CEL. Of course, in two days of driving, it hasn't set. I was hoping to actually look at the freeze-frame data when it sets. IAT is high because it's idling on an 83 degree day here.

    • No such thing as regenerative braking on a pure ICE vehicle.     Regenerative braking is the re-capture of energy from electric motors and stores it in the battery pack.  So hybrids, PHEV and EVs have regenerative braking.     What you are seeing is the charging system changing modes is all.  Its likely entering charge mode for some sort of reason is all.  All of the charging modes will be listed below.   As for L10 vs D.  L10 turns off automatic grade braking.  L10 puts you in control of grade downshifts where in D it will automatically do it based on brake pedal position and other factors.  Otherwise L10 and D drive exactly the same aside from that one aspect.    Battery Sulfation Mode The BCM will enter this mode when the interpreted Generator output voltage is less than 13.2 V for 45 minutes. When this condition exists the BCM will enter Charge Mode for 2–3 minutes. The BCM will then determine which mode to enter depending on voltage requirements.   Charge Mode The BCM will enter Charge Mode when ever one of the following conditions are met:   Windshield wipers are ON for more than 3 s. Climate Control Voltage Boost Mode Request is true, as sensed by the HVAC control module via serial data. High speed cooling fan, rear defogger, and HVAC high speed blower operation can cause the BCM to enter the Charge Mode. The estimated battery temperature is less than 0°C (32°F). Battery State of Charge is less than 80%. Vehicle speed is greater than 145 km/h (90 mph) A current sensor malfunction exists. System voltage is determined to be below 12.56 V When any one of these conditions is met, the system will set targeted generator output voltage to a charging voltage between 13.9–15.5 V, depending on the battery state of charge and estimated battery temperature.   Fuel Economy Mode The BCM will enter Fuel Economy Mode when the estimated battery temperature is at least 0°C (32°F) but less than or equal to 80°C (176°F), the calculated battery current is less than 15 A and greater than −8 A, and the battery state-of-charge is greater than or equal to 80%. Its targeted generator output voltage is the open circuit voltage of the battery and can be between 12.5–13.1 V. When fuel economy mode is active, the generator is not charging, only maintaining open circuit battery voltage. The BCM will exit this mode and enter Charge Mode when any of the conditions described above are present.   Headlamp Mode The BCM will enter Headlamp Mode when ever the head lamps are ON (high or low beams). Voltage will be regulated between 13.9–14.5 V.   Start Up Mode When the engine is started the BCM sets a targeted generator output voltage of 14.5 V for 30 s.   Tow/Haul Mode (if applicable) Pressing the Tow/Haul Mode button located on the center stack, the vehicle system voltage is raised and the remote (non-vehicle) battery will be charged. Having the headlamps on will raise the system voltage and if the Tow/Haul button is applied it will not serve any purpose. The voltage is regulated between 13.9-14.5 V.
